What's the point of wedding party favors?
I'm just curious. A lot of times they are chocolate and get eaten quickly. Sometime they are candles and I don't know what to do with them. Burn them and then throw out the holder?
The prices for these things seem kinda high sometimes, so I'm wondering... what are their purpose exactly? To just give a little gift? To remind people later of the wedding?
When did this tradition start? How do you decide between chocolate, candles, soaps, or whatever else is out there? Pure personal preference or does your selection mean something?

1. it's just another scam for the wedding industry to pick the pockets of the happy engaged couple. The wedding industry will pick up traditions from other areas and cultures and sell them to everyone as something they "must" have for their wedding. (for example: the groom's cake. An old southern US tradition for the rehearsal dinner has made its way across the country and moved to the reception.)
2. the purpose of a favor is a little memento of the event. As most of them are personalized for the couple, I think that there is a vanity appeal to them as well.
3. Wealthy people throughout history have usually given out favors for their weddings. A lot traditions and shows of extravagance (ie wealth) then trickle down to ordinary people. (for example, the white wedding was an imitation of Queen Victoria's wedding to Prince Albert by the aristocracy and the upper classes. It became a big show of wealth to buy an impractical dress that was only going to be worn once. and what was a trend has become tradition in western society)
as to when the favors became the norm. I first saw favors being passed out at weddings on the east coast in the early 90s, by the time I moved away 10 years later, favors were pretty much the norm and it was unusual to go to a wedding that didn't have favors of some sort. Bubbles in bridal cake shaped bottles, candy, and nuts were what I saw most.
I'd say it's personal preference or what you think your guests may appreciate and what you're willing to spend.
